डेटाबेस से रिकॉर्ड्स को लूप और डिलीट करने के लिए नीचे दिए गए कोड का उपयोग कर रहा हूं। कृपया मैं कोड लूप के रूप में हटाई गई पंक्तियों की संख्या गिनना चाहूंगा। किसी भी विचार की सराहना की जाएगी

$post_ids = intval($_POST['post_id']);

foreach($post_ids as $id){
    // Delete record
// I will sanitize for sql injection attack later
    $query = "DELETE FROM posts WHERE id=".$id;
    mysqli_query($con,$query);
}
php
0
Nancy Mooree 29 अप्रैल 2019, 03:06

1 उत्तर

सबसे बढ़िया उत्तर

बस उन सभी को एक बार में हटा दें और फिर $deleted = mysqli_affected_rows($con); पर कॉल करें

दस्तावेज़ीकरण देखें।

1
Martin Zeitler 29 अप्रैल 2019, 00:14